Across TCGA patient cohorts, ERICD RNA expression is significantly associated with the protein abundance of many other proteins, with 7,325 significant associations in total. GBM shows the largest number of these associations.

The most reproducible ERICD-associated proteins across cancer lineages are AGO2, CLINT1, and FADS2. Each is linked with ERICD in more than 3 cancer types. Because this analysis shows association rather than direction, both ERICD-to-partner and partner-to-ERICD results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, ERICD versus AGO2 in OV, with a Pearson correlation of 0.41.
